Exterior door trim repair services involve restoring or replacing the decorative and protective moldings around exterior doors. This work typically includes fixing damaged or rotting wood, replacing worn or broken trim pieces, and ensuring the trim properly seals the door opening. Properly maintained door trim not only enhances the visual appeal of a property but also plays a vital role in protecting the entryway from elements like wind, rain, and pests. Skilled contractors assess the extent of damage and recommend appropriate repair or replacement options to restore the door’s appearance and functionality.
Addressing issues with exterior door trim helps solve problems related to water infiltration, air leaks, and structural deterioration. Over time, exposure to weather can cause wood to warp, crack, or rot, leading to gaps that compromise insulation and security. Damaged trim can also detract from the overall curb appeal of a property, making it look neglected or aged. Repair services focus on preventing further damage, improving energy efficiency, and maintaining the integrity of the entryway, which can be especially important for preserving the value of a property.

The overview below groups typical Exterior Door Trim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Bridgewater, NJ.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Labor Costs - The cost for exterior door trim repair typically ranges from $150 to $400, depending on the extent of damage and the size of the door. Larger or more complex repairs may cost more. These estimates are for labor performed by local service providers in Bridgewater, NJ area.
Material Expenses - Material costs for replacing or repairing door trim can vary from $50 to $150 per door. The price depends on the type of trim chosen, such as wood, PVC, or composite. Local pros can provide specific quotes based on material preferences.
Overall Project Cost - Total costs for exterior door trim repair generally fall between $200 and $550, combining labor and materials. Larger or custom projects might exceed this range, depending on the scope of work. Contact local contractors for personalized estimates.
Cost Factors - Factors influencing the cost include the trim material, door size, and repair complexity. Minor repairs tend to be on the lower end of the spectrum, while extensive replacements may be higher. Local service providers can assess and provide detailed pricing for specific need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
